How they compare

Taiwan currently reports 356.06 terawatt-hours against 306.37 terawatt-hours in Malaysia, a difference of 49.69 terawatt-hours.

That makes Taiwan's figure about 1.2 times Malaysia's.

Across all 61 years both countries report, Taiwan has been ahead every year.

Malaysia ranks 16th and Taiwan ranks 15th of 78 countries.

Taiwan has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Malaysia Taiwan Difference Ahead
1960s 0.1721 terawatt-hours 34.41 terawatt-hours 34.23 terawatt-hours Taiwan
1970s 0.5199 terawatt-hours 27.52 terawatt-hours 27 terawatt-hours Taiwan
1980s 3.52 terawatt-hours 80.56 terawatt-hours 77.03 terawatt-hours Taiwan
1990s 18.67 terawatt-hours 198.87 terawatt-hours 180.21 terawatt-hours Taiwan
2000s 74.95 terawatt-hours 403.66 terawatt-hours 328.71 terawatt-hours Taiwan
2010s 204.68 terawatt-hours 463.14 terawatt-hours 258.46 terawatt-hours Taiwan
2020s 286.36 terawatt-hours 409.69 terawatt-hours 123.33 terawatt-hours Taiwan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
